Delaware Green Lodging
Green Lodging in the First State
Delaware's Department of Natural Resources and Environmental Control and the Delaware Hotel & Lodging Association have launched a joint initiative to promote pollution prevention practices in the tourism and hospitality industry. A self-certifying program, facilities must verify that they are at least practicing the Green Lodging "Basic Practices" and hopefully are doing much more.
Their "Pollution Prevention Practices" checklist includes - Optional Linen Service to decrease usage of water, energy and harmful detergents; Recycling presenting guests with opportunities to recycle; Water Conservation; Energy Conservation; Green Events Packages of environmentally friendly services for conferences, meetings and other events. Plus many other simple operational changes that can benefit the environment and save the facilities money.
Delaware Green Lodging Industry Participants
Delaware's Green Lodging Program was just announced on June 9, 2008. They have just a few participating facilities but it is growing. Florida's Green Lodging Program
Florida's Department Of Environmental Protection
Established in 2004 by the Florida Department of Environmental Protection (DEP) with the intent of recognizing and rewarding environmentally conscientious lodging facilities in the state. The Florida Green Lodging Program has unique environmental initiatives that are specific to protecting and preserving Florida's environment.More about Florida Green Lodging Program

The Best Thing About Green Lodging Programs
Government, Business and Travelers Working Together
The movement in among hotels, motels and B&B's to go green is strong because it makes good business sense. It saves money, reduces utility costs, appeals to a wider range of potential customers and reduces their impact on the environment. Government provides some incentive by giving information and guidelines on implementation as well as free advertising.As another incentive, state and local governments are encouraging the use of green lodging facilities by their employees. In Florida, Gov. Charlie Crist signed an executive order requiring state agencies and departments to hold meetings and conferences at hotels participating in the state's Green Lodging Program whenever possible. California has a state-wide travel program offering special rates and discounts for travelers on official state business.

Illinois StayGreen Program
Illinois Hotel and Lodging Association
The Illinois Hotel and Lodging Association (IHLA) has launched their Illinois StayGreen Program. The IHLA "envision(s) a world in which green lodging is business as usual sooner, rather than later." Designated facilities must earn and display the Green Energy and Green Recycling icons. These ensure that specific standards have been met for saving energy and/or recycling and waste minimization.Search the list of Illinois StayGreen Hotels.

Vermont Green Hotels
In The Green Mountain State
Green Hotels In The Green Mountain State program is providing assistance and encouragement to inkeepers to help reach the goals of this Vermont state program. This statewide, voluntary recognition program is part of the Vermont Business Environmental Partnership and is designed to promote and recognize the work of Vermont lodgers who demonstrate daily that environmental and economic goals can be achieved simultaneously. The lodging industry in Vermont, with nearly 20,000 guest rooms, is already one of the greenest in the nation.The Green Hotels In The Green Mountain State program is a partnership of the Vermont Small Business Development Center, Vermont Agency Of Natural Resources, Vermont Hospitality Council, and Vermont Department Of Tourism & Marketing.

Virginia Green Lodging
Environmentally Friendly Tourism
Virginia Green Lodging was the first of the Virginia Green programs announced in the Fall of 2006. It's an initiative to promote pollution prevention practices in the hospitality and lodging sector. The self-certifying program requires that participants are at least meeting the Virginia Green Lodging "core activities". Visitors are encouraged to provide feedback about their visit to Virginia's Green Lodging facilities. The program will expand to cover all tourism related facilities. Travel Green Wisconsin
Leave A Light Footprint

From the Travel Green Wisconsin website:
"Travel Green Wisconsin... certifies and recognizes tourism businesses and organizations that have made a commitment to reducing their environmental impact. Specifically, the program encourages participants to evaluate their operations, set goals and take specific actions towards environmental, social, and economic sustainability."
The Wisconsin program includes other aspects of the tourism industry, besides just lodging, and provides incentives for businesses to "go green" too. Their goals include being entirely voluntary, making good business sense, marketing advantages for participants, increased awareness and measurable improvements.
